What is an Entry Level Computer IT position?

An Entry Level Computer IT position is a starting role in the information technology field, designed for individuals who may have limited work experience but possess foundational knowledge of computer systems, software, and troubleshooting. These positions typically involve tasks such as providing technical support, maintaining hardware and software, and assisting with network or system issues. Entry level IT professionals often work under the supervision of more experienced staff and are given opportunities to learn and grow within the organization. These roles are ideal for recent graduates or those transitioning into IT from another field.

What is the difference between Entry Level Computer IT vs Help Desk Technician?

AspectEntry Level Computer ITHelp Desk Technician
CertificationsCompTIA A+, Network+CompTIA A+, Microsoft Certified
Work EnvironmentIT departments, support teamsHelp desks, customer support centers
Job ResponsibilitiesBasic troubleshooting, hardware/software setupResponding to user issues, remote support
Industry UsageBroad IT roles across industriesCustomer service-focused IT support

Entry Level Computer IT roles typically involve foundational IT tasks like hardware setup and basic troubleshooting, often within IT departments. Help Desk Technicians focus on assisting end-users with technical issues, providing remote or on-site support. While both roles require similar certifications and work environments, their primary focus differs: general IT support versus user support.

What are some common challenges faced by entry-level IT professionals, and how can they be overcome?

Entry-level IT professionals often encounter challenges such as adapting to rapidly changing technologies, troubleshooting unfamiliar technical issues, and managing multiple support requests simultaneously. Building a strong foundation in problem-solving and time management is crucial, as is proactively seeking guidance from more experienced team members. Regularly participating in team meetings and training sessions can help new IT staff stay up-to-date and more confident when tackling complex tasks.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as an Entry Level Computer IT profess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Entry Level Computer IT professional, you need a basic understanding of computer hardware, software troubleshooting, networking concepts, and often an associate degree or relevant certifications like CompTIA A+. Familiarity with operating systems (Windows, macOS, Linux), ticketing systems, and remote support tools is typically required. Strong problem-solving abilities, effective communication, and a customer-service mindset help you stand out in this role. These skills and qualities are crucial for efficiently resolving technical issues and ensuring smooth IT operations within an organization.

Job Description

The IT Technician is responsible for the operation, maintenance, security, and compliance of a small-business enterprise IT environment supporting company-owned laptops, a network router and switch, and cloud-based applications.ย  The candidate will manage all aspects of the network, IT equipment, and cybersecurity while providing client administration for Microsoft laptop systems, to include identifying and resolving any degradation, unusual activities or system downtime. This position ensures systems are secure, available, documented, and compliant with NIST SP 800-171 Revision 2 and Cybersecurity Maturity Model Certification (CMMC) Level 2 requirements. The IT Technician supports daily operations, cybersecurity controls, and audit readiness activities and serves as a technical point of contact during internal reviews and external assessments.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Configure, deploy, and maintain company-owned laptops used within the IT environment
  • Ensure endpoint encryption, patching, and security configurations are applied and maintained
  • Administer and monitor network components including router, switch, and firewall services
  • Maintain network segmentation and access controls protecting government information
  • Support physical security controls related to IT infrastructure
  • Support cloud-hosted applications used for business and CUI processing
  • Manage user accounts, access permissions, and authentication mechanisms
  • Monitor system and network logs for security-related events
  • Respond to security alerts and escalate incidents as required
  • Support vulnerability scanning, remediation, and verification activities
  • Maintain documentation required for NIST SP 800-171 and quality-related compliance
  • Support security awareness and insider threat training initiatives
  • Maintain accurate hardware and software inventories
Qualifications & Requirements:
  • Must be able to handle Controlled Unclassified Information (CUI); active Secret-level or higher clearance preferred
  • Bachelorโ€™s Degree in Computer Science, Information Systems or related field of study, OR six (6) years related IT experience.
  • Windows workstation administration
  • Basic networking concepts (TCP/IP, routing, switching) and firewall administration
  • Endpoint security and encryption technologies
  • Cloud identity and access management
  • Log monitoring and basic security event analysis
  • Working knowledge of NIST SP 800-171 and CMMC requirements
  • CompTIA Security+ and Network+ desired.ย  Relevant cloud certifications a plus
  • Ability to lift and move IT equipment up to 40 pounds
